I first encountered the collective work of Robert Lyons and Daniel Irizarry when I reviewed their hit absurdist musical, My Onliness, for Off Off Online back in 2022. It was one of the most unique theatrical experiences I’ve ever had in my years covering downtown theatre, and as it turned out, I wasn’t the only one who thought so. The production received rave reviews during its run at the now-shuttered New Ohio Theatre, where Robert Lyons served as Artistic Director from 1993 until its closure in 2023, and where he and Daniel first began their collaborative partnership. The two, along with fellow performer and composer Rhys Tivey, are now back with their latest collaboration, Class Dismissed, which is currently running at La MaMa Experimental Theatre Club.
